Battery pack and electric equipment comprising same
By setting adhesive blocks between the battery pack frame and the cell assembly to separate the gaps and fill them with adhesive, the problem of uneven adhesive distribution is solved, improving the connection strength and shock absorption effect of the battery pack.

The numerous and irregular gaps between the internal components of the battery pack make it difficult to distribute the adhesive evenly, resulting in uneven filling, adhesive leakage, and insufficient adhesive, which affects the robustness and safety of the battery pack.
A baffle block is placed between the battery pack frame and the cell assembly to separate the first gap and the second gap, preventing the glue from flowing between them. The gap is filled with glue to form a small and regular glue-filling space, and the glue is distributed through the glue injection channel.
It effectively improves the filling effect of the adhesive in the space, reduces the occurrence of defects, and enhances the connection strength and shock absorption performance of the battery pack.

TECHNICAL FIELD
[0001] The present application relates to the technical field of batteries, and specifically provides a battery pack and an electric device comprising the same. BACKGROUND
[0002] With the popularization of new energy vehicles, the market has increasingly high requirements for battery performance, especially in terms of safety and service life. As a key component for protecting battery cells and providing connection between the battery cells and the outside, the design of the battery pack directly affects the performance of the vehicle.
[0003] In the related art, there is a gap space in the battery pack, and the mutual connection and fixation between the internal components of the battery pack can be achieved by filling glue into the gap space, thereby enhancing the overall modal of the battery pack. However, there are many irregular gaps between the internal components and parts of the battery pack. Due to the limited flowability of the glue, it is difficult to effectively and uniformly distribute the glue in the space, especially when filling and pouring a large amount of glue, it is more difficult to control the filling effect of the glue, and the glue may not be evenly filled, or even there may be glue leakage or lack of glue. [0016] In the present application, the first gap and the second gap with corner communication between the frame and the battery cell group are filled with glue, which plays the role of reinforcing connection and shock absorption; the connecting part of the first gap and the second gap is provided with a glue blocking block for blocking the mutual flow of glue in the first gap and the second gap, so as to separate the large-scale and irregular glue filling space into a plurality of small and relatively regular glue filling spaces, i.e. glue filling is carried out in each small space respectively, and the glue can flow and distribute in the small space, effectively improving the filling effect of the glue in the space and reducing defects. [0032] In the first aspect, with reference to Figures 1 to 5 , with particular reference to Figure 4The battery pack 100 provided in the present application has a first direction X, a second direction Y and a third direction Z intersecting with each other, and optionally, the first direction X, the second direction Y and the third direction Z are perpendicular to each other. Specifically, the battery pack 100 comprises a box body 110 and a cell group 120. The box body 110 comprises a cover body and a frame 111. The cover body is connected to the end of the frame 111 along the third direction Z. The cover body and the frame 111 enclose a cavity. The cell group 120 is located in the cavity. The frame 111 and the cell group 120 have a first gap J1 and a second gap J2. The first gap J1 is located on at least one side of the cell group 120 along the first direction X and extends along the second direction Y. The second gap J2 is located on at least one side of the cell group 120 along the second direction Y and extends along the first direction X. The first gap J1 and the second gap J2 are perpendicular to each other. The first gap J1 and the second gap J2 are filled with a glue layer. A glue blocking block K is arranged between the first gap J1 and the second gap J2. The glue blocking block K is used to separate the first gap J1 and the second gap J2. The glue blocking block K is connected to the cell group 120 and the frame 111 respectively. One end of the glue blocking block K along the third direction Z is connected to the cover body.
[0033] In the present application, the frame 111 and the cell group 120 have the first gap J1 and the second gap J2 which are communicated at the corners. The first gap J1 and the second gap J2 are filled with glue which forms a glue layer after solidification. The glue layer can play the role of reinforcing connection and shock absorption. The first gap J1 and the second gap J2 are provided with the glue blocking block K at the intersection of the extension directions of the first gap J1 and the second gap J2. The glue blocking block K is used to separate the first gap J1 and the second gap J2 to block the mutual flow of the glue in the first gap J1 and the second gap J2 before solidification. Thus, the large and irregular glue filling space is separated into small and relatively regular glue filling spaces, i.e., glue filling is performed in each small space. The glue can flow and distribute in the small space, which effectively improves the filling effect of the glue in the space and reduces defects.

[0036] In some embodiments, referring to Figure 2 , the battery cell group 120 includes a plurality of battery cell columns 121 and a plurality of side plates 1212, the side plates 1212 abut against the battery cell columns 121, and the plurality of battery cell columns 121 and the plurality of side plates 1212 are alternately arranged along the first direction X; the frame 111 includes a first side beam 1111, the first side beam 1111 is located at one end of the frame 111 along the second direction Y, the second gap J2 is arranged between the first side beam 1111 and the battery cell column 121, at least one end of the side plate 1212 protrudes relative to the battery cell column 121 along the second direction Y to form a protruding part B, and the protruding part is located in the second gap J2.
[0037] In some embodiments, the second gap J2 corresponds to an injection channel D arranged between the first side beam 1111 and the protruding part B, the injection channel D is configured to allow the glue to pass from one side to the other side of the side plate 1212 along the first direction X. Optionally, the first side beam 1111 and the protruding part B corresponding to the second gap J2 are spaced apart along the second direction Y and the distance a satisfies 1mm≤a≤20mm.
[0038] Optionally, the protruding part B abuts against the first side beam 1111 corresponding to the second gap J2, one end of the protruding part B towards the first side beam 1111 is recessed away from the first side beam 1111 to form a notch C, which can be referred to as a first notch, the first notch penetrates through the protruding part B along the first direction X, and the first notch forms the injection channel D; optionally, the first notch is an arc-shaped slot.
[0039] In particular, the first notch can also be a rectangular slot, a triangular slot, etc., and the shape of the first notch is not limited here as long as it can satisfy the glue flow, wherein the arc-shaped slot has less hindrance to the glue flow; in addition, the first notch can be located at any end of the side plate 1212 along the third direction Z, or can be located at the middle of the side plate 1212 along the third direction Z, or the first notch has a plurality of and is spaced apart along the third direction Z; the above schemes all belong to the protection scope of the present application.
[0040] Optionally, the first side beam 1111 corresponding to the second gap J2 abuts against the protrusion B, the protrusion B is provided with a through hole G extending along the first direction X, and the through hole G forms the glue injection channel D. Optionally, the height of the protrusion B along the third direction Z is less than that of the battery cell group 120; along the third direction Z, the height of the side plate 1212 is lower than that of the first side beam 1111. It can be understood that the lower height of the side plate 1212 is conducive to the glue flowing from above the side plate 1212, thereby forming the glue injection channel D.
[0041] It should be noted that according to the above embodiment, the side plate 1212 can be arranged to be spaced apart from the first side beam 1111 or directly abut against the first side beam 1111, but when the side plate 1212 directly abuts against the first side beam 1111, the glue injection channel D needs to be arranged on the side plate 1212 to facilitate the glue to flow in the second gap J2, so as to avoid the second gap J2 being divided into multiple regions that are not connected to each other by the plurality of side plates 1212, thereby causing additional cumbersome task amount for the glue injection operation.
[0042] In addition, when the side plate 1212 is arranged to be spaced apart from the first side beam 1111, the distance a between the side plate 1212 and the first side beam 1111 cannot be too large, otherwise it is difficult to play a role in protecting the battery cell 1211, and the distance a between the side plate 1212 and the first side beam 1111 cannot be too small, otherwise it will block the flow of the glue, so the value of a should be moderate, for example, a can be any one of 1 mm, 2 mm, 3 mm, 4 mm, 5 mm, 6 mm, 7 mm, 8 mm, 9 mm, 10 mm, 11 mm, 12 mm, 13 mm, 14 mm, 15 mm, 16 mm, 17 mm, 18 mm, 19 mm, 20 mm or a range between any two of them.
[0043] In some embodiments, the side plate 1212 has a dimension h1 along the third direction Z, and the first side surface of the battery cell 1211 has a dimension h2 along the third direction Z, and h1≤h2 is satisfied. It can be understood that the above embodiment can avoid the glue between the side plate 1212 and the battery cell 1211 from overflowing from both sides of the battery cell 1211 along the third direction Z.
[0044] In some embodiments, with reference to Figure 3The edge of the side plate 1212 is further provided with a second slot, one end of the first side beam 1111 along the third direction Z protrudes towards the cavity and forms a positioning portion 1113, the positioning portion 1113 is used for fixing the second cover 113, and the second slot is matched with the positioning portion 1113. In some embodiments, the cell column 121 includes a plurality of cells 1211, the cell 1211 has two second sides opposite along the second direction Y and two first sides opposite along the first direction X, and the area of the second side is greater than the area of the first side. Optionally, the cell column 121 further includes an end plate 1213, the end plate 1213 is attached to the second side of the cell 1211 and located between the adjacent two side plates 1212, and the end plate 1213 has a gap between the two ends along the first direction X and the corresponding side plate 1212. Optionally, the end plate 1213 is a nano thermal insulation pad.
[0045] It should be noted that the end plate 1213 can play a role in isolating heat to avoid affecting other adjacent cells 1211 after a single cell 1211 fails, causing a chain reaction; and the end plate 1213 can also play a role in buffering and shock absorption of the battery pack 100 after being impacted. The gap between the two ends of the end plate 1213 and the side plate 1212 facilitates assembly and avoids mutual influence. In addition, the side plate 1212 abuts against the positioning portion 1113 of the first side beam 1111 through the second slot, thereby strengthening the overall structural strength.
[0046] Optionally, referring to Figure 3 The assembly portion 1112 and the positioning portion 1113 form a weight-reducing cavity, the support plate 114 is assembled to the assembly portion 1112 through a locking accessory, and part of the structure of the locking accessory is accommodated in the weight-reducing cavity. It should be noted that the weight-reducing cavity not only plays a role in reducing weight, but also can accommodate the locking accessory, increasing the space utilization rate; the locking accessory is used to enhance the firmness of the structure connection, and also can improve the sealing effect.
[0047] In summary, the glue blocking block K separates the first gap J1 and the second gap J2, which facilitates individual control of the glue filling amount of each gap, avoids the situation that some areas are not filled with glue due to insufficient flowability of the glue, and affects the firmness of the battery pack 100. In addition, along the second direction Y, the side plate 1212 protrudes from the cell column 121 or directly abuts against the first side beam 1111, when the battery pack 100 is laterally impacted, the side plate 1212 touches the first side beam 1111 before the cell 1211 and transmits force, which protects the cell 1211; and the protruding portion B on the side plate 1212 is provided with a glue injection channel D, which does not affect the glue injection operation.

[0050] In some embodiments, referring to FIG. 5, the four side beams include two opposite first side beams 1111 and two opposite second side beams, and the length of the first side beam 1111 is greater than the length of the second side beam; correspondingly, the cell group 120 can include a plurality of cell columns 121 arranged along the first direction X, each column of cell columns 121 includes a plurality of cells 1211 arranged side by side along the second direction Y, and the cell 1211 has adjacent first and second surfaces, wherein the area of the first surface is greater than the area of the second surface; in particular, the first surfaces of all the cells 1211 face the first side beams 1111 of the frame 111, and the second surfaces of all the cells 1211 face the second side beams of the frame 111, that is, the narrow side of the frame 111 is arranged opposite to the narrow surface of the cell 1211, which is reasonable in design and avoids space waste as much as possible.
[0051] In some embodiments, referring to Figure 3 , the support plate 114 is a liquid cooling plate; the frame 111 further includes a mounting portion 1112, the mounting portion 1112 is arranged on the inner side wall of the frame 111 facing the cavity, and the mounting portion 1112 protrudes inward relative to the inner side wall; in the third direction Z of the frame 111, the mounting portion 1112 encloses a third opening, the axes of the first opening H, the second opening and the third opening are parallel to each other, and the area of the third opening is smaller than the area of the first opening H or the second opening; the support plate 114 is connected to the mounting portion 1112 and covers the third opening, and the support plate 114 is located between the first cover 112 and the second cover 113 and divides the cavity into a first sub-cavity and a second sub-cavity stacked vertically; the cell group 120 is arranged in one of the first sub-cavity and the second sub-cavity, and the support plate 114 abuts against the cell group 120.
[0052] Understandably, in some embodiments, the support plate 114 may only serve to support the battery cell 1211 in the third direction Z, without providing cooling or heat dissipation. In contrast, the support plate 114 is a liquid-cooled plate, which may have internal channels for fluid medium flow to absorb and transfer the heat emitted by the battery cell 1211, keeping the temperature of the battery pack 100 within a reasonable range. This integrates the support and heat dissipation structures, further improving the space utilization within the battery pack 100.
